package wherehows.dao;
import java.util.HashMap;
import java.util.Map;
import javax.persistence.EntityManagerFactory;
import javax.persistence.Persistence;
import lombok.Builder;
@Builder
public class ConnectionPoolProperties {
private final String providerClass;
private final String dataSourceClassName;
private final String dataSourceURL;
private final String dataSourceUser;
private final String dataSourcePassword;
@Builder.Default
private final String minimumIdle = "10";
@Builder.Default
private final String maximumPoolSize = "20";
@Builder.Default
private final String idleTimeout = "30000";
@Builder.Default
private final String showSQL = "false";
private final String dialect;
@Builder.Default
private final String jdbcBatchSize = "100";
@Builder.Default
private final String orderInserts = "true";
@Builder.Default
private final String orderUpdates = "true";
public EntityManagerFactory buildEntityManagerFactory() {
Map<String, String> properties = new HashMap<>();
properties.put("hibernate.connection.provider_class", providerClass);
properties.put("hibernate.hikari.dataSourceClassName", dataSourceClassName);
properties.put("hibernate.hikari.dataSource.url", dataSourceURL);
properties.put("hibernate.hikari.dataSource.user", dataSourceUser);
properties.put("hibernate.hikari.dataSource.password", dataSourcePassword);
properties.put("hibernate.hikari.minimumIdle", minimumIdle);
properties.put("hibernate.hikari.maximumPoolSize", maximumPoolSize);
properties.put("hibernate.hikari.idleTimeout", idleTimeout);
properties.put("hibernate.show_sql", showSQL);
properties.put("hibernate.dialect", dialect);
properties.put("hibernate.jdbc.batch_size", jdbcBatchSize);
properties.put("hibernate.order_inserts", orderInserts);
properties.put("hibernate.order_updates", orderUpdates);
return Persistence.createEntityManagerFactory("default", properties);
}
}
